This is a list of Microsoft written and published operating systems. For the codenames that Microsoft gave their operating systems, see Microsoft codenames. For another list of versions of Microsoft Windows, see, List of Microsoft Windows versions.
Name | Date of release | Update version |
---|---|---|
Windows 10 | 2015-07-29 | RTM (10240) |
Windows 10 (1511) | 2015-11-10 | November (1511) |
Windows 10 (1607) | 2016-08-02 | Anniversary (1607) |
Windows Server 2016 | ||
Windows 10 (1703) | 2017-04-05 | Creators (1703) |
Windows 10 (1709) | 2017-10-17 | Fall Creators (1709) |
Windows Server (1709) | ||
Windows 10 (1803) | 2018-04-30 | April 2018 (1803) |
Windows Server (1803) | ||
Windows 10 (1809) | 2018-11-13 | October 2018 (1809) |
Windows Server (1809) | ||
Windows Server 2019 | ||
Windows 10 (1903) | 2019-05-21 | May 2019 (1903) |
Windows Server (1903) | ||
Windows 10 (1909) | 2019-11-12 | November 2019 (1909) |
Windows Server (1909) | ||
Windows 10 (2004) | 2020-05-27 | May 2020 (2004) |
Windows Server (2004) | ||
Windows 10 21H2 | 2021-10-05 | October 2021 (21H2) |
Windows 11 (2021) | ||
Windows Server 2022 |
